Great hike through the open grassfields of this Birding Park

This is a great and easy hike through the Seven Islands Birding State Park. This park is located in east Knoxville and is one only 20 minutes from downtown Knoxville. The trail starts at the Seven Islands Birding Park parking lot that has a beautiful garden with lots of wildflowers. The trail is the main paved trail that starts next to the bathrooms/information center. The trail runs through the fields of the park and all the way to the river. The trail is .90 miles in one direction. The trail leads to the Tennessee River and an amazing pedestrian bridge that goes over the river to one of the seven islands. On the island there are more hiking trails that are beautiful and is a very large area. The trails on the island offer a unique experience and a great place to see wildlife. To get back to the parking lot simply go back the way you came along the paved trail. You can bike along the Bobwhite trail but you can not bike on the island so you can either leave your bike unattended or just hike the trail.
